Material to be processed
This powertool is intended as a stationary
machine for making straight lengthways and
crossways cuts in hard and soft wood free from
foreign bodies such as nails, screws and mortar.
ATTENTION! When using electric tools to protect
against electric shock, injury and fire the following
basic safety measures must be observed.
Make sure to read all of these instructions before
you use this power tool, keep the safety booklet
and preserve it well for later reference.
1. Always keep your workplace clean and tidy.
• A n untidy workplace can lead to unwanted
accidents.
2. Consider environmental influences.
• D o not expose the power tool to rain.
• D o not use the power tool in a damp or wet
environment.
• M ake sure that your working space has
sufficient lighting.
• D o not use the power tool in areas where
there is a fire or explosive hazard.
3. To protect yourself from an electric shock.
• A void body contact with grounded parts
(e.g. pipes, radiators, electric stoves,
refrigerators etc.).
4. Keep other people away
• K eep other people away especially
children, do not let them touch your power
tool or cable and keep the children away
from your working area.
5. Store the unused power tools safely.
• U nused power tools should be locked up or
stored in a place that is dry and out of reach
of children.
6. D o not overload your power tool.
• Y ou work better and safer in the specified
power range.
7. U se the correct power tool.
• D o not use low-power machines for heavy
work
• D o not use the power tool for purposes that
they are not intended for. For example you
cannot cut tree limbs or a log of wood using
a hand saw.
8. Wear suitable clothing.
• D o not wear loose clothing or jewelry; they
can be caught in the moving parts.
